Appendicitis Diagnosis and Treatment in Sangareddy

Appendicitis is one of the most common surgical emergencies worldwide, including in Telangana. It occurs when the appendix, a small finger-like pouch attached to the large intestine, becomes inflamed and infected. Without timely treatment, the appendix can rupture, spreading infection throughout the abdomen and becoming life-threatening.

Surgery to remove the appendix (appendicectomy) remains the definitive treatment. It is a safe, well-established procedure, and most patients recover fully within 1-2 weeks when the appendix is removed before it ruptures.

Types & Causes

Acute Appendicitis

Sudden onset of appendix inflammation; requires urgent surgical evaluation and typically appendicectomy.

Perforated Appendicitis

The appendix has ruptured; causes peritonitis (widespread abdominal infection). Requires emergency surgery and intensive post-operative care.

Appendix Mass (Appendicular Abscess)

A collection of pus forms around the perforated appendix. May be managed initially with drainage and antibiotics before interval appendicectomy.

Chronic / Recurrent Appendicitis

Repeated, milder episodes of right lower abdominal pain from low-grade appendix inflammation; may be managed with elective removal.

Symptoms to Watch For

Pain that starts around the navel and shifts to the right lower abdomen within hours

Pain that worsens progressively, aggravated by movement, coughing, or pressing on the abdomen

Loss of appetite, nausea, and vomiting

Low-grade fever (temperature 37.5-38.5 C), which can rise higher if the appendix perforates

Diarrhoea or inability to pass gas in some patients

Sudden, brief relief of severe pain followed by worsening generalised abdominal pain may indicate perforation

When to See a Doctor

  • Persistent abdominal pain lasting more than a few hours, especially if it is moving to the right lower side
  • Abdominal pain with fever, nausea, or vomiting
  • Severe abdominal pain in a child or adolescent
  • Any sudden, severe worsening of abdominal pain
  • Pain with a rigid, board-like abdomen (emergency: likely perforation)
  • Recurrent right lower abdominal pain episodes, even if mild

How We Diagnose

  • Clinical examination: right lower quadrant tenderness, rebound tenderness (Rebound sign), Rovsing's sign assessment
  • Blood tests: elevated white cell count confirms active infection and inflammation
  • Ultrasound of the abdomen: identifies an inflamed appendix or free fluid in the abdomen
  • CT scan of the abdomen when diagnosis is uncertain or complications are suspected
  • Urine examination to exclude a urinary tract or kidney stone cause of pain

Our Treatment Approach

  • Intravenous antibiotics commenced promptly on diagnosis to control infection
  • Intravenous fluids and pain management while preparing for surgery
  • Open appendicectomy or laparoscopic (keyhole) appendicectomy: both are safe and effective; laparoscopic approach preferred where possible for faster recovery
  • Emergency surgery without delay for perforated appendicitis or peritonitis
  • Drainage and interval appendicectomy for appendicular abscess when appropriate
  • Post-operative wound care, antibiotic course, and dietary guidance for smooth recovery
